I have read the manual and watch the videos in how to install the software. Although very clear I found a conflict of where to install it. The video recommends to put it in the root directory (C:/) but the manual suggest in the default 'Program Files'. I use Windows 7 Ultimate with UAC 'on'. Some clarification is very much welcome. Re: Software installation
PLease check that "General Joystick" is enabled in Settings->Devices.
The X52 and the rudder are handled as Joysticks.
